I have now inserted all these settings at the top of the decompressed .sql file, which is 556GB.

The import is running slightly "faster". Looking at the .ibd files, 45MB are written per FIVE MINUTES!! Utterly ridiculous.

The IOTOP utility reports mysqld writing 7-15MB/sec.

IO wait time is at 1.6%.

LSOF reports that msyqld writes on all the expected files, i.e. my DB files plus ibdata1 plus a bit of activity in the mysql DB, i.e. nothing peculiar.

So where is all this writing activity going into????
